Free usage under Pixabay matters, but so does understanding the license properly


One of the most essential practical information for anyone discovering Chill Your Music is that tracks on Pixabay are openly marked as complimentary for usage under the Pixabay Content License. Pixabay's own license summary says users might use material for free, do not need to attribute the author, and might modify or adjust the content into brand-new works. At the same time, Pixabay likewise lists clear restrictions, consisting of that users can not just rearrange the content on a standalone basis and can not use trademarked product in forbidden industrial ways. That means the music can be highly beneficial, but the license still deserves to be checked out and appreciated.
